Now, to catch you up on things at this end. Audrey started in September with pneumonia twice within a very short time. We just couldn't get her lungs cleared completely. Finally Amie and I talked to the Doctor about a percussion vest for her. That was on Thursday. Friday morning the Doctor called Amie to see if she were busy, she wasn't at the moment so he said good, I will be right there with a rep from the company that makes the vest. They were there in about 5 minutes and by Saturday morning Audrey had her very own vest. This Doctor is amazing, he had it approved by the insurance and everything. She has to use it on a daily basis, twice a day for 20 minutes. She doesn't do too bad with it. We call it her shake and bake treatment. This same wonderful Doctor also got approval for her to get the RSV shots even though she is three and they aren't supposed to be be eligible after the age of two. Since she had RSV both years they wouldn't give her the shots they have realized she is high risk. Audrey has been doing pretty good as far as her lungs, now however, she is getting ear infections again. Her tubes are still in place but they apparently are not working as they should. Wednesday Amie called me just before I was leaving for work and said Audrey was bleeding from her right ear. I told her I would meet her at the ER. Thank goodness I work there and I know all the docs and they took her right in. Sure enough, her right eardrum had ruptured. Now they are going to have to see the ENT and probably have to have her tubes replaced. Thursday brought a nice Thanksgiving.
